Transaction 7ec793a64d13ff9c48c84d95b0be329436509c3793839f3d774e8488e67cc60e

2 Input
2 Outputs
  • 7ec793a64d13ff9c48c84d95b0be329436509c3793839f3d774e8488e67cc60e:0
  • value  35000000
    address  1H6qQREn4kpSWDzvjZb4iWGjjAhBbgybv
  • 7ec793a64d13ff9c48c84d95b0be329436509c3793839f3d774e8488e67cc60e:1
  • value  5286397
    address  3HALf1A4Fje8WmagYnGP4iLaShSyCatxWr